There's nothing fancy in there. What you see is what you get, unlike the ones where the clutch is inside the housing. The mechanism doesn't provide a whole lot of leverage, and is prone to breaking, so don't force the lever. You can force the clutch itself, though, with a pry bar within reason without breaking anything. Slathering it with gasoline and/or spraying brake or carb cleaner in between the sliding part and the shaft while working it back and forth is probably as anything to get it working smoothly. Once the congealed grease is out, you can just spray water in the sliding part while working the clutch back and forth to get the remaining rust and dirt out. Be aware there's no seal where the shaft goes into the housing, so you might want to change the gear oil afterward.
